#b37564 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b37564 is composed of 70.2% red, 45.9%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.6% magenta, 44.1%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 12.9 degrees, a saturation of 34.2% and a lightness of 54.7%. #b37564 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eac8 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#b37564
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030201 is the darkest color, while #faf6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b37564
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f8988 is the less saturated color, while #fa4d1d is the most saturated one.
